Lautaro Vargas’s injury set off alarm bells at Unión and could alter the club’s plans in the transfer market. The defender suffered a severe sprain in his left knee during the match against San Lorenzo and will be reevaluated by the medical staff to determine the next steps.
Given this situation, Tatengue sporting director Santiago Zurbriggen acknowledged that the club will be alert to the possibility of signing a player if it is confirmed that Vargas’s recovery will require a lengthy period.
“We have to see whether a roster spot opens up or not. If it does, of course we’ll be paying attention to see if we can bring someone in,” Zurbriggen said in an interview with Sol Play.
AFA regulations allow for the possibility of granting a special roster spot to sign a player when an injury causes a significant absence. That is why Unión will wait for Vargas’s progress before making a final decision.
The defender was not the only player who finished the match against San Lorenzo with physical issues. Ignacio Malcorra and Joaquín Mosqueira also picked up injuries in that game, a situation that forced the coaching staff to make changes during the match.
According to ADN Gol on Radio Gol 96.7, if Lautaro Vargas’s injury is ultimately confirmed and Unión gets authorization to sign a player, the position chosen by the board and coaching staff would be defensive midfielder.
The possibility is gaining strength because of Joaquín Mosqueira’s injury, which will keep him off the field for several weeks and has left the squad with fewer options in that area. In addition, the departures of Mauro Pittón and Rafael Profini during the transfer window reduced the available alternatives in the central midfield role.
In this way, the possible roster spot that could be granted because of Vargas’s injury would not necessarily be used to replace the right back. The rules allow the incoming player to fill a different position on the field, so Leonardo Madelón could prioritize a need he considers more important for the team’s overall functioning.
The information matches the scenario being analyzed at Unión: midfield appears to be an area that needs greater balance and ball-winning ability. The intention would be to add a defensive midfielder who can give the coach more options and cover Mosqueira’s absence.
In any case, the signing will first depend on the seriousness of Vargas’s injury. The defender suffered a severe sprain in his left knee and remains under medical evaluation. If it is determined that his recovery will take more than four months, Unión will be able to request a special roster spot from AFA to sign a replacement.
